As with any other space heater, it is important to keep a proper distance from materials that are flammable and to not operate one when you are wet. It is recommended to keep an eye on the heater when it is in use and then disconnect it afterward. This helps reduce the risk of a fire and conserves energy.
It is also a good idea to inspect the cord and plug for damage prior to plugging into your heater. It is also important to not use an extension cord with your space heater and avoid overloading outlets that could cause overheating and fires.
Not least, you should keep a safety clearance of three feet around your heater or stove. Unplug the space heater when you leave the room.
